Consider the diameter of a spherical object being measured with the help of a Vernier callipers. Suppose its 10 Vernier Scale Divisions (V.S.D.) are equal to its 9 Main Scale Divisions (M.S.D.). The least division in the M.S. is 0.1 cm and the zero of V.S. is at x = 0.1 cm when the jaws of Vernier callipers are closed.

If the main scale reading for the diameter is M = 5 cm and the number of coinciding Vernier division is 8, the measured diameter after zero error correction is:

पर्याय

  • 5.18 cm

  • 5.08 cm

  • 4.98 cm

  • 5.00 cm

उत्तर

4.98 cm

Explanation:

Given: 10 VSD = 9 MSD

`1 VSD = 9/10 MSD`

MSD = 0.1 cm

Main scale reading = 5 cm

Vernier scale reading = 8 cm

Zero error = +0.1 cm

Formula: Least Count (LC) = 1 MSD – 1 VSD

`1 MSD - 9/10 MSD`

`1/10 MSD`

`1/10 xx 0.1`

= 0.01 cm

Reading = 5 + 8 (LC) − zero error

= 5 + 8(0.01) − 0.1

= 5 + 0.08 − 0.1

= 5.08 − 0.1

= 4.98 cm
